Long Haul (Noun)
Meaning 1
A period of time sufficient for factors to work themselves out; "in the long run we will win"; "in the long run we will all be dead"; "he performed well over the long haul".

Meaning 2
A journey over a long distance; "it's a long haul from New York to Los Angeles".
